Structural engineer services involve detailed assessments and analyses of a building’s structural components to ensure stability, safety, and compliance with local codes. These professionals evaluate existing structures or provide design support for new construction projects, focusing on aspects such as load-bearing capacity, foundation integrity, and material performance. Their expertise helps identify potential issues that could compromise the safety or longevity of a property, offering recommendations for repairs, reinforcements, or modifications to address these concerns effectively.
This service is essential in solving problems related to structural damage, deterioration, or inadequate design. Common issues include foundation settlement, cracks in walls or ceilings, sagging floors, or signs of structural weakness that may arise from aging, environmental factors, or construction flaws. By conducting thorough inspections and analyses, structural engineers can pinpoint the root causes of these problems and suggest appropriate solutions, helping property owners avoid costly repairs or catastrophic failures.
Properties that typically utilize structural engineering services include residential homes, especially older or damaged structures, as well as commercial buildings, warehouses, and industrial facilities. New construction projects also require structural engineering to develop safe and efficient frameworks that support the intended use of the space. Whether addressing existing structural concerns or ensuring the integrity of a new build, these services support a wide range of property types by providing expert evaluations and guidance.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Burnsville, MN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Design Consultation Fees - Structural engineering design consultations typically range from $150 to $500, depending on project complexity. For example, a small residential addition might cost around $200 for an initial review.
Structural Analysis Costs - Conducting structural analysis services generally falls between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ger or more complex structures, such as commercial buildings, may incur higher fees up to $5,000.
Drafting and Blueprint Services - Drafting and blueprint preparation services often cost between $500 and $2,500. The price varies based on project size and detail required, with detailed plans for a new home typically around $1,200.
Site Inspection Expenses - Site inspection services usually range from $200 to $600 per visit. Costs depend on location and the scope of inspection needed for structural assessments or project approvals.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a local structural engineer,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ar to the homeowner’s needs. An experienced professional will have a solid understanding of local building codes, common structural concerns, and effective solutions. Homeowners should inquire about the engineer’s background, including the types of structures they have worked on and their familiarity with properties in the Burnsville, MN area or nearby communities. This helps ensure the engineer can provide insights tailored to the specific requirements of the project.
Clear written expectations are essential when working with a structural engineer. Homeowners should seek professionals who provide detailed scope of work, deliverables, and timelines in writing. This transparency helps prevent misunderstandings and establishes a mutual understanding of the project’s goals. Reputable local pros often have a history of providing comprehensive written proposals, which can serve as a useful reference throughout the project’s duration.
Reputation and communication are key factors in choosing a structural engineer. Homeowners are encouraged to review references or seek recommendations from trusted sources to gauge the professionalism and reliability of local service providers. Additionally, effective communication-whether through prompt responses, clarity in explanations, or willingness to address questions-can significantly impact the overall experience.
